Classifying Your Hair Type
How can one precisely determine their hair type? Understanding hair texture starts with observing its texture, thickness, and curl type. Hair can be classified as smooth, wavy, spiraled, or coily, with each category further divided based on thickness—fine, medium, or coarse. To evaluate this, people should analyze a single strand of hair. Fine hair is silky and soft, while coarse hair is thicker and more durable. Additionally, the curl pattern can be determined by observing how hair behaves when dry. Straight hair lies flat, wavy hair creates gentle bends, curly hair forms distinct curls, and coily hair coils tightly. This foundational knowledge helps with selecting appropriate styling and maintenance techniques tailored to each hair types.
Essential Products For Maintenance
Selecting the ideal products tailored to one’s hair type can considerably enhance its health and look. For fine hair, gentle shampoos and thickening conditioners are advised to prevent weighing it down. Medium hair benefits from well-rounded products that deliver moisture without extra heaviness. Curly or textured hair often benefits from hydrating shampoos and nourishing conditioners to retain moisture and minimize frizz. Those with thick hair may find that smooth or oil-based products help control volume and boost shine. Additionally, color-treated hair requires sulfate-free shampoos and color-protecting conditioners to keep vibrancy. Finally, incorporating leave-in treatments or serums can offer extra nourishment and protection, guaranteeing that each hair type remains healthy and resilient.
Styling Approaches For Each
Crafting the ideal hairstyle often depends on employing the appropriate techniques suited to each hair type. For straight hair, smooth styling implements and smoothing serums create a polished look. Wavy hair benefits from texturizing sprays to boost natural waves while maintaining volume. Curly hair requires hydrating creams and diffusing methods to define curls without frizz. For coily hair, protective styles and heavier oils help preserve hydration and reduce breakage. Fine hair thrives on volumizing products and lightweight styling gels to prevent limpness. Thick hair often requires stronger hold products and heat protectants to manage its weight. By understanding these tailored techniques, individuals can boost their hair's potential and achieve their desired styles effectively.

Timeline for Booking Openings
When should clients schedule their hair appointments for special occasions? Timing is essential for achieving the desired look. Experts advise booking appointments at least four to six weeks in advance to ensure stylists can handle specific requests. This timeframe allows for consultations and necessary adjustments. For events like weddings or proms, a trial run is advisable, ideally scheduled two to three weeks prior. This practice helps clients envision their final style and make any needed modifications. Additionally, clients should consider the time of day for their appointment; early morning slots often provide a relaxed atmosphere, while evening appointments might be busier. Overall, planning ahead guarantees a smooth experience and a flawless hairstyle on the big day.
